      Hello Gert!              Sunday November 16 2014 14:55, you wrote to me:               > I have now got a old linux amd64 up and running to replace a old        > install of linux 64bit there have bad things and got my to work with a        > new newest kernel and then tried to install mbsebbs-1.0.1 first where        > it started up and just not got on network use by there not have been        > any working network address in use or like to work. Then I now got the        > real network and ip + hostname on the pc and then begain mbsebbs to        > come up with socket error ad mtask shows in it log file 'bad file^        > descriptor' and I am not sure if it is mbse or linux there do this.               > And where the error come out from.              If you can upgrade to latest v1.0.4 for the binkd fixes but to cover your       error.       That is because mbtask is NOT running which is normal on some distros not       starting a new app so you will need to force a start by (depending of distro)       running /etc/rc.d/init/mbsed start or if using startd running systemctl start       mbsed.service.              Failing those then reboot system which should start all of your services       including mbsed.                                   Vince              --- Mageia Linux v4/Mbse v1.0.4/GoldED+/LNX 1.1.5-b20120229        * Origin: Air Applewood, The Linux Gateway to the UK (2:250/1)    |
